> I've categorized all of our SOP (Standard Operating Procedure) pages in
> the [[Category:Infrastructure SOPs]] and made a new page for them:
> https://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Category:Infrastructure_SOPs
>
> (The old URL redirects there so old, external links are still fine).
> The index on the page is generated automatically by the category. This
> means that anytime you create a new SOP simply place this Category tag
> at the bottom of the page and it will appear here as well::
>
> [[Category:Infrastructure SOPs]]
>
> As you can see from the index on the page, the MoinMoin, hierarchical
> directory index scheme makes the Category Index a little ugly
> (everything is listed as beginning with "I" because they all start with
> "Infrastructure". Additionally, the docs folks recommend that everyone
> renames pages to be more natural language oriented so that mediawiki's
> search functionality works better.
>
> If I rename in Mediawiki, there will be redirects from the old names to
> the new ones. Does anyone mind if I start doing that?
>
> I was thinking of one of the following schemes:
>
> A) Infrastructure/SOP/Baculs => Bacula
> B) Infrastructure/SOP/Bacula => Bacula SOP
>
Talked to ianweller on IRC and he recommends:
/wiki/Bacula Infrastructure SOP
and since that's a long URL... having a shortcut (basically a redirect)
page name: SOP:BACULA
#REDIRECT [[Bacula Infrastructure SOP]]
So http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/SOP:BACULA would take you to the proper
place.
